Officers from are investigating an incident which occurred at a Kent railway station last month.

An attempted robbery at knifepoint took place just before midnight on Friday 10th September outside the railway station at .

The two men approached both victims with what appeared to be knives. They patted down one of the victims, but didn't take anything, whilst the other had a knife swung at him as he ran away, but luckily it missed.

British Transport Police have released CCTV images of the two men who they believe can help with their enquiry.

If you recognise these two individuals or have any other information which may help this investigation, please get in touch with British Transport Police.

You can text the transport police on 61016 or call 0800 40 50 40 and quote reference 18 of 11/09/21. Or alternatively, you can call anonymously to Crimestoppers on 0800 555 111.
